Three injured, as unknown gunmen attack Kano village
Barely 36 hours after unknown gunmen invaded Bagwai town, Kano, killing two people and, injuring four, they have struck again, on Wednesday, in Sansan Village of Dambatta Local Government Area, of Kano State, injuring three persons in the process.
According to sources from the town, the gunmen, who stormed the home of a popular man, identified as, Alhaji Abdullahi Sansan, also shot three other persons during the raid.
Also, Ado Abdullahi Sansan, son of Alhaji Abdullahi, disclosed that the gunmen, suspected to be armed robbers, who invaded their home at the wee hours of Wednesday, promptly tied their father, with a twine, adding that none of the three persons shot died in the attack.

The attack came barely a day after unknown assailants shot dead three persons and injured one other, at a market in Bagwai Local Government Area on Kano State.
When contacted for confirmation, spokesman of the Kano State Police Command, DSP Abdullahi Haruna, said he would get back to me after making contacts, with the Divisional Police Officer of the area, for details of the incident.
